A member asked:

My 9 yr old son has recently had a urgency to go to the bathroom for a bowel movement. he does not always have a movement when he goes as he states it just felt like he had to go. this just started never had a problem before could this be his nerves?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Deborah Ungerleider answered

Specializes in Pediatrics

This could be nerves: but I would also advise looking into physical etiologies. It is also possible that if he tends to hold in his BM's, he may have a dilated rectal area, which would affect the normal urge to have a BM and the ability to go. Either way, I would recommend discussing this with his pediatrician and have him examined.
